I want to switch off AZM vibrations on my Sense 2. To do this I understand i need to select an exercise in the watch and then switch off for each exercise. However when i click on the Exercise app on the watch, the screen turns blank.
I don’t need the Exercise app to work other than to have the ability to switch off AZM vibrations.
---
i forgot to add that i have updated the app, reset the watch twice, disconnect the watch from the app and reconnected it again….
